Table Processing Parameters
Parameter | Description | Comment | |
---|---|---|---|
Table allowance before | mm | How much should we grind parallel to the solution table to reach it - measured before grinding started. | See the detailed description below. |
Grind depth | mm | How much should we grind parallel to the solution table to reach a new scan table - the one used to set a stone on for bruting. | |
Table allowance parallel | mm | Distance between new scan table and solution table. | |
Table incline | deg. | Planned table tilt compared to the current holder plane. |

title | Table allowance before |
---|
Info |
---|
This parameter is applicable to the following cuts: All Cuttings |
How much should we grind parallel to the solution table to reach it - measured before grinding started.
Calculation
By finding the distance between Plane A and solution table, where:
- Plane A goes through the point of the scan table farthest from the solution table and is parallel to the solution table.
Usage and Examples
Information is used during grinding.

title | C8 before |
---|
...
Distance to C8 reference line before grinding from New scan table.
Note |
---|
Calculated after the scan is bruted. |
Calculation
Calculated after the scan is bruted by finding the distance between New scan table and C8 reference plane ("line"), where:
- New scan table is parallel to the solution table and positioned differently depending on conditions (see Grind depth calculation in the detailed description).
- C8 reference plane ("line") is a crown main facets reference plane.
Usage and Examples
C8 reference line information is used during grinding.
